Accordingly, Does weather sealed mean waterproof?
Weather Sealing Does NOT mean Waterproof!
Weather sealing means the camera can take splashes of water – it does not mean the camera can be submerged for any length of time! Despite the torture tests you might find on Youtube, only trust a waterproof camera with full submersion.

Which bridge cameras are weather sealed?
Fujifilm has announced the world’s first weather resistant 50x optical zoom bridge camera, the FinePix S1. The camera is weather sealed in approximately 70 areas. It has a 16.4 megapixel backlit CMOS sensor, and can take clear photos in dark scenes at sensitivities of up to ISO 12,800.

Are DSLR water resistant?
DSLRs aren’t waterproof. They cannot be immersed – at least not for any length of time. A DSLR might survive brief immersion in fresh water if fished out immediately (and thoroughly dried out) but protection against immersion isn’t a design feature (and of course, there’s no guarantee).

What’s better waterproof or water-repellent?
Water-repellent coatings are the next step up from water-resistant coatings. Devices labeled as water-repellent have properties that repel water from them, which makes them hydrophobic. Water-repellent devices have a better chance of surviving a watery encounter.
What is better water proof or water-repellent?
Items designated as water-repellent are somewhat better than water-resistant, though the lack of an industry-wide standard of measure leaves the term open for debate. Water-repellent clothing and devices are structurally designed and treated with hydrophobic coatings that repel with a thin-film nanotechnology.
